    Ap1—0 to 9 centimeters (0.0 to 3.5 inches); dark yellowish brown (10YR 4/4), brown (10YR 5/3), dry; loam; moderate fine granular, and moderate medium granular structure; friable; 0.5 very coarse roots throughout and 0.5 fine roots throughout; 1 percent by volume sandstone, unspecified fragments; clear smooth boundary. Lab sample # 08N00388, 08N00388; observed in pit, small
    Ap2—9 to 20 centimeters (3.5 to 7.9 inches); brown (10YR 4/3), brown (10YR 5/3), dry; loam; 5 percent brownish yellow (10YR 6/6) mottles; weak medium subangular blocky, and weak medium granular structure; friable; 0.5 very fine roots throughout and 0.5 fine roots throughout; 2 percent by volume sandstone, unspecified fragments; strongly acid, pH 5.5; clear wavy boundary. Lab sample # 08N00389, 08N00389; observed in pit, small
    BE—20 to 35 centimeters (7.9 to 13.8 inches); brownish yellow (10YR 6/6), yellowish brown (10YR 5/4), dry; loam; weak medium subangular blocky, and weak fine subangular blocky structure; friable; 3.0 very fine roots; 5 percent by volume sandstone, unspecified fragments; clear wavy boundary. Lab sample # 08N00390, 08N00390; observed in pit, small
    Bt1—35 to 68 centimeters (13.8 to 26.8 inches); yellowish brown (10YR 5/8), yellowish brown (10YR 5/8), dry; clay loam; moderate medium subangular blocky structure; friable; 0.5 fine roots; 30 percent clay films on all faces of peds; 5 percent by volume sandstone, unspecified fragments; clear wavy boundary. Lab sample # 08N00391, 08N00391; observed in pit, small
    Btx—68 to 98 centimeters (26.8 to 38.6 inches); strong brown (7.5YR 4/6), strong brown (7.5YR 4/6), dry; clay loam; weak coarse subangular blocky structure; firm; brittle; 0.5 very fine roots; 30 percent clay films on all faces of peds; 5 percent medium distinct grayish brown (10YR 5/2) iron depletions on faces of peds; 5 percent by volume sandstone, unspecified fragments and 5 percent by volume shale, unspecified fragments; clear smooth boundary.; observed in pit, small
    Bt2—98 to 115 centimeters (38.6 to 45.3 inches); yellowish brown (10YR 5/6), yellowish brown (10YR 5/4), dry; clay loam; weak medium subangular blocky structure; friable; 0.5 very fine roots; 30 percent clay films on all faces of peds; 1 percent medium faint grayish brown (10YR 5/2) iron depletions on faces of peds; 15 percent by volume sandstone, unspecified fragments; clear smooth boundary. Lab sample # 08N00393, 08N00393; observed in pit, small
    Bt3—115 to 131 centimeters (45.3 to 51.6 inches); brown (10YR 5/3) and strong brown (7.5YR 5/6), light yellowish brown (10YR 6/4) and reddish yellow (7.5YR 6/6), dry; clay loam; weak medium subangular blocky structure; friable; 25 percent clay films on all faces of peds; 2 percent medium faint light gray (2.5Y 7/2) iron depletions on faces of peds and 5 percent coarse prominent reddish yellow (7.5YR 6/8) masses of oxidized iron in matrix; 2 percent by volume nonflat subrounded weakly coherent cemented 2-?-75 millimeter sandstone, unspecified fragments and 10 percent by volume flat angular strongly coherent cemented 2-?-75 millimeter unspecified fragments; clear smooth boundary. Lab sample # 08N00394, 08N00394; observed in pit, small
    Bt4—131 to 147 centimeters (51.6 to 57.9 inches); pale yellow (2.5Y 7/4) clay loam; 5 percent red (2.5YR 5/8) coarse prominent mottles; weak medium subangular blocky structure; friable; 5 percent by volume 2-?-75 millimeter shale, unspecified fragments; clear wavy boundary. Lab sample # 08N00395, 08N00395; observed in pit, small
    BC—147 to 170 centimeters (57.9 to 66.9 inches); yellowish brown (10YR 5/4) loam; weak medium subangular blocky, and weak coarse subangular blocky structure; friable; 15 percent by volume unspecified fragments; very strongly acid, pH 4.5; clear wavy boundary. Lab sample # 08N00396, 08N00396; observed in pit, small
